Comparison highlights

  • Moat score gap: Rollins, Inc. leads (70 / 100 vs 57 / 100 for Nestle S.A.).
  • Segment focus: Nestle S.A. has 7 segments (26.9% in Powdered and Liquid Beverages); Rollins, Inc. has 4 segments (45.3% in Residential Pest Control).
  • Primary market structure: Oligopoly vs Competitive. Pricing power: Moderate vs Moderate.
  • Moat breadth: Nestle S.A. has 6 moat types across 3 domains; Rollins, Inc. has 8 across 4.
